Understanding Mobility Classes (K-Levels)

At Matrix Mobility, we use the international standard of Lower Extremity Functional Classifications (K-Levels 0 to 4) to ensure your prosthetic design perfectly matches your physical potential and lifestyle goals. Our clinicians evaluate these levels to select the components that will best support your journey toward independence.

Mobility Class 2: Limited Outdoor Mobility

The user can navigate low-speed walking and overcome minor environmental barriers like curbs, single steps, or slightly uneven surfaces.

  • Treatment Objective: To enable independent movement within the home and the immediate neighborhood.

Mobility Class 3: Unrestricted Outdoor Mobility

The user can walk at variable speeds and traverse most community obstacles. This level is for those who lead active lives, including occupational or therapeutic activities, without placing extreme mechanical stress on the limb.

  • Treatment Objective: To restore unhindered mobility at home and provide near-limitless access to the outside world.

Mobility Class 4: High-Impact Mobility

This classification is for users whose activity exceeds basic walking, involving high-impact stresses, heavy loads, or athletic demands. Walking time and distance are essentially unlimited.

  • Treatment Objective: To provide a robust solution that supports unlimited mobility and high-performance activity both indoors and out.
